Definition for the word Baby.

  • a very young child (birth to 1 year) who has not yet begun to walk or talk (noun)
    "the baby began to cry again"
  • an immature childish person (noun)
    "stop being a baby!"
  • treat with excessive indulgence (verb)
  • an unborn child; a human fetus (noun)
    "I felt healthy and very feminine carrying the baby"
  • a project of personal concern to someone (noun)
    "this project is his baby"
  • a very young mammal (noun)
    "baby rabbits"
  • the youngest member of a group (not necessarily young) (noun)
    "the baby of the family"
